vaporization

The conversion from liquid to a gas or vapor

evaporation

vaporization that occurs at the surface of a liquid that is not boiling

vapor pressure

the measure of force exerted by a gas above a liquid

boiling point

the temperature at which the vapor pressure of the liquid is just equal to the external pressure of the liquid.

normal boiling point

the boiling point of a liquid at a pressure of 101.3 kPa

What factors determine the physical properties of a liquid?

disruptive motions of particles in a liquid and the attractions among these the particles

What is the relationship between evaporation and kinetic energy?

Only those molecules with a certain minimum kinetic energy can escape from the surface of the liquid.

When can dynamic equilibrium exist between a liquid and its vapor?

In a system at constant vapor pressure, a dynamic equilibrium exists between the vapor and the liquid.This is because the rate of evaporation of liquid equals the rate of condensation to vapor.

Under what conditions does boiling occur?

When a liquid is heated to a temperature at which particles throughout the liquid have enough kinetic energy to vaporize, the liquid begins to boil.
